Rewards and Recognition

More and more organizations want to encourage peer-to-peer recognition to provide timely recognition for outstanding company contributions or participation in special projects. Organizations also want to reward years of service or other milestones reached by employees.

Go to Compensation Home using Action Search to manage rewards and recognition.

SAP SuccessFactors Reward and Recognition provides a way to manage, budget, and administer these spot and milestone award programs.

Types of Reward

The types of rewards are:

  • Currency: The award is given in cash.
  • Thanks: The award is an acknowledgment of appreciation with no compensation.
  • Points-based: Instead of cash, points are awarded. These points can be accumulated and then redeemed by the employee. You set up the points system, how the points can be redeemed, and which vendors the employee can use.

Similar to that of salary and bonus planning, awards are often subject to budget, eligibility, guidelines, and approval process.

High-level Steps in Nominating an Employee for an Award

  1. Search for the employee you would like to recognize.
  2. Choose the award program.
  3. Select the award category and level.
  4. Enter a message for the recipient.
  5. Submit for approval.

Once the awards are approved, the recipients are notified.
